Ford has officially discontinued the Escape, a move the reviewer labels a 'travesty for affordability' and a significant mistake for the brand's long-term strategy. The Escape, a best-selling model and Ford's first hybrid, is being phased out to retool the plant for future electric vehicles, including a $30,000 midsize pickup truck. Dealers are reportedly 'livid' as the Escape represented a substantial portion of their sales volume and served as an entry-level option. The reviewer highlights the Escape's historical significance, particularly its revolutionary hybrid technology derived from Toyota suppliers, and criticizes the design of its third and fourth generations. While acknowledging the shift towards EVs, the reviewer argues that the market still demands affordable gasoline and hybrid options, which Ford is now neglecting. The discontinuation is expected to inflate prices for other models like the Maverick and Bronco Sport due to reduced overall Ford volume and limited production capacity at the Mexico plant. The reviewer concludes by lamenting the loss of an affordable, popular model and expresses hope for the return of hybrid technology in more accessible Ford vehicles.
